"not a great experience"

About: The Royal Liverpool University Hospital

Anything else?

Today i had to attend an ultra sound due to long term illness, i was the only and first patient of the day (8.40 am) the clinician arrived 15 minutes late offered no apology and asked me to wait in a dressing room that had a soiled, crumpled up used roll of paper, possibly from the day before given i was the first and only one there, i asked what the hold up was because i have low platelets and wish to spend as little time in a hospital environment as possible, the helpful clinic staff said i they had no idea where the clinician was ?, when they arrived the clinician was unfriendly, unprofessional and i felt i was treated as a nuisance for being there, all given that i was their one and only patient at the time . On completion i visited the blood test center to give bloods, there the experience was not improved, the male nurse insisted in speaking in an accent and i had no clue, other than that he was surly, needed some personalabilty and was gruff and rude, he missed the vein slightly but carried on, taking over 5 minutes to take 3 samples, again i was the only patient in the whole department given the time of day , so my visit to Broadgreen Hospital this morning was far removed as to what i expected and was glad to leave.
